Bug description:
  Hi,
  on current zesty s390-tools I see many of these messages:
  /sbin/lsdasd: line 256: continue: only meaningful in a `for', `while', or `until' loop

  There are a few like these around (e.g. also line 247).

  Version is s390-tools 1.37.0-0ubuntu1

  It is broken in upstream as you get it from
